Football Victoria and Football Australia want their Rego component paid in full at the time of registration. Please note that we no longer come under the GSL banner and so the fees will now go to FV and FA.
Basically, there are two payments; 1) payment made to the club via our rego system (Majestri) and 2) payment made to either PlayFootball (Juniors/Seniors) or MyGameDay (Mini Roos). Both payments to our Club and FV/FA need to be made at the same time. Our Club offers payment plans but ONLY for the club component. Speak to Kathryn for more details about setting up a payment plan. There are also family discounts available for families with multiple players.
Other Important Information:
1) Mini Roos registrations may close early if it gets close to capacity. We are expecting large numbers in Mini Roos again so our advice is to register as early as possible.
2) Volunteer Levy – will be applied to the Majestri registration once you register each player. It is set for $70 per player and $100 per family.
3) Registrations will close on the 12th April 2026 so we can organise teams and prepare for Round One on the 26th April
